Head To Head: 1-1

The previous two meetings between the two were evenly divided, tying their head-to-head record at 1-1. At the 2019 Qatar Open, Bautista Agut triumphed in their previous meeting in straight sets.

On Friday, the world No. 22 Roberto Bautista Agut will face the three-time Grand Slam champion Stan Wawrinka in the quarterfinals of the 2022 Swiss Indoors.

After defeating Laslo Djere in straight sets, Bautista Agut went on to face former World No. 1 Andy Murray in the second round. The Spaniard lost an early break and fell behind 2-1 in the first set before soon catching up. He broke serve in the ninth game to take a 5-3 advantage. Bautista Agut rejected a few break points before serving the last point of the set to grab the lead. He continued his winning streak into the second set, which he won 2-0. Despite having a chance to resume serving, Murray’s break attempts failed. The Spaniard took the final three games in a row to win the match 6-3, 6-2. Bautista Agut, who has a 3-3 record so far in this round, has advanced to his sixth quarterfinal of the year.

On the other hand, Wawrinka defeated Casper Ruud, the third-ranked player in the world, in the opening round in straight sets. He competed against Brandon Nakashima in round two. The Swiss took the lead 5-4 after securing a serve break in the ninth game of the fiercely contested first set. He finished serving the set to win the next game.

Nakashima had three break chances in the sixth game of the second set but didn’t take advantage of any of them. Instead, in the next game, Wawrinka was successful in breaking his serve, and with a hold of service, he immediately took the lead at 5-3. The American took control of the following four games to take the set and set up a decider.

Both players had excellent serves in the last set, but Nakashima’s break in the ninth game was the first to let him down. With a 6-4, 5-7, 6-4 victory, Wawrinka completed the match to advance to his second quarterfinal of the year.
